Android 点击PopWindow外围,PopWindow消失
2013-11-06 16:23
169 查看
popupWindow.setOutsideTouchable(true);
ColorDrawable dw = new ColorDrawable(Color.BLACK);
popupWindow.setBackgroundDrawable(dw);
popupWindow.update();
popupWindow.setTouchInterceptor(new O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
if (popupWindow != null && popupWindow.isShowing()) {
popupWindow.dismiss();
popupWindow = null;
return true;
}
return false;
}
});
ColorDrawable dw = new ColorDrawable(Color.BLACK);
popupWindow.setBackgroundDrawable(dw);
popupWindow.update();
popupWindow.setTouchInterceptor(new O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
if (popupWindow != null && popupWindow.isShowing()) {
popupWindow.dismiss();
popupWindow = null;
return true;
}
return false;
}
});
相关文章推荐
- 记录:点击popwindow外部不消失bug解决
- Android通知栏点击通知消失
- Android 系统点击屏幕Dialog会消失问题处理
- Android popupWindow 点击外部消失,点击外部其他控件触发其他事件
- Android让AlertDialog点击确定不会消失
- android开发之AlertDialog点击按钮之后不消失 分类: android 学习笔记 2015-07-15 18:07 89人阅读 评论(0) 收藏
- android 让通知不被清除或者点击后不消失
- android之AlertDialog 点击其他区域自动消失
- Diaolog 响应back键,而不响应 外围点击,消失
- Android 点击View外部消失
- Android 中自定义Dialog样式的Activity点击空白处隐藏软键盘功能(dialog不消失)
- android listview 点击空白区域 软键盘消失
- Android 点击EditText以外区域键盘消失
- Android中让AlertDialog点击了按钮后对话框不消失
- android开发之AlertDialog点击按钮之后不消失
- Android alertdialog的按钮点击后不消失
- android开发dialog弹窗点击蒙板(或者back键)第一次输入法键盘消失,点击第二次弹窗消失
- Android点击菜单键(menu)弹出popWindow
- Android--点击EditText的时候弹出软键盘,点击EditText之外空白处软键盘消失
- Android 4.0设置Dialog点击屏幕不消失